Output d89e23c6233f17c2dc897370e1da62603830fb55798bb98f280d9a2f35ba7649:0

value
475820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1405da3fa5c95dca06b173cf49c22fb783780d02 OP_EQUAL
address
33WtT2CgiuGZDxQKok7bgW6VdpccSruchb
transaction
d89e23c6233f17c2dc897370e1da62603830fb55798bb98f280d9a2f35ba7649
spent
true